Who ratted out P’nut the squirrel? Grieving owners (who are on OnlyFans) have their theory — and it’s a rich one
NY Post ^ | November 3, 2024 | By Kevin Sheehan, Vaughn Golden, Carl Campanile and Jorge Fitz-Gibbon

Posted on 11/03/2024 8:25:08 PM PST by DoodleBob

P’nut the squirrel was ratted out by someone — and his upstate owners think it was over jealousy.

Mark and Daniela Longo told The Post on Sunday that they had been cashing in on their furry Internet sensation — who helped steer followers to their raunchy OnlyFans page — before he was seized from their animal sanctuary and euthanized by state environmental officials over rabies fears last week.

The couple’s financial success, fueled at least partly by P’nut, may have been enough to drive someone to drop the dime on them — and their fluffy-tailed cash cow, they said.

“Maybe it’s someone who thinks I use this place to make a lot of money,” Mark said of his rescue farm.

“Did this do wonders to my OnlyFans?” Mark said of the site, where P’nut frolicked along with other animals. “Absolutely. It’s making a lot of money from this.”

The Longos said they bought their 350-acre spread near Elmira with the $800,000 that they made in one month posting their porn online — and P’nut then began pulling his own weight with his separate family-friendly fan base.

The Longos made headlines after the state Department of Environmental Conservation raided their upstate spread, “P’nuts Freedom Farm,” and grabbed their lovable furry pet and his pal, a raccoon named Fred — with both critters euthanized over rabies concerns because they were in close contact with humans.

Seen by many as victims of an overreaching state government, the couple have become local heroes.

“This morning at the supermarket, I wanted to get a few extra copies of The Post to keep for myself,” Longo said, referring to Sunday’s paper with the front-page headline, “Bushy Whacked.”

“When I walked in, [people] recognized my face because I was on the cover of the newspaper. And they just kind of smiled and nodded.

“Last night, my wife and I went out to dinner. We were having dinner, and the couple next to us looked over and said, ‘We’re so sorry for what happened, and we want you to know that you have our full support,’ ” he added. “Everybody was just noticing, and then they would tell us that you know they were sorry about what happened with P’nut.”

The squirrel’s death sparked so much outrage that it prompted a state lawmaker to propose legislation to improve animal-rights statutes, calling the bill “Peanuts Law: Humane Animal Protection Act.”

“What happened to P’nut was a tragedy,” state Assemblyman Jake Blumencranz said on X. “As a state lawmaker and an animal rights advocate, this tragedy can be an agent of change.”

GOP upstate US Rep. Marc Molinaro wrote online, “As a pet owner I feel for the Longos and I’m calling for Governor [Kathy] Hochul (your hero) to issue an official apology for their ridiculous overreach.”

A gofundme.com page for P’nut has raised more than $132,000.

Neither Hochul’s office (your hero) nor the DEC responded to requests for comment from The Post on Sunday.
